├── .gitignore ├── .node-version ├── .prettierrc ├── Makefile ├── README.md ├── cmd └── server │ └── main.go ├── go.mod ├── go.sum ├── handlers ├── count_handler.go ├── home_handler.go ├── render.go └── server.go ├── internal └── static │ └── styles.css ├── models └── example.go ├── package.json ├── tailwind.config.js ├── tailwind.css └── views ├── count.templ ├── count_templ.go ├── home.templ ├── home_templ.go ├── layout.templ ├── layout_templ.go ├── public.go └── public ├── favicon.ico ├── styles.css └── vendor ├── alpine@3.13.3.js ├── htmx@1.9.6.js ├── hyperscript@0.9.12.js └── ws@1.9.6.js /.gitignore: -------------------------------------------------------------------------------- 1 | node_modules 2 | .DS_Store -------------------------------------------------------------------------------- /.node-version: -------------------------------------------------------------------------------- 1 | v20.8.1 2 | -------------------------------------------------------------------------------- /.prettierrc: -------------------------------------------------------------------------------- 1 | { 2 | "useTabs": true 3 | } 4 | -------------------------------------------------------------------------------- /Makefile: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/Makefile -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/README.md -------------------------------------------------------------------------------- /cmd/server/main.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/cmd/server/main.go -------------------------------------------------------------------------------- /go.mod: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/go.mod -------------------------------------------------------------------------------- /go.sum: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/go.sum -------------------------------------------------------------------------------- /handlers/count_handler.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/handlers/count_handler.go -------------------------------------------------------------------------------- /handlers/home_handler.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/handlers/home_handler.go -------------------------------------------------------------------------------- /handlers/render.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/handlers/render.go -------------------------------------------------------------------------------- /handlers/server.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/handlers/server.go -------------------------------------------------------------------------------- /internal/static/styles.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/internal/static/styles.css -------------------------------------------------------------------------------- /models/example.go: -------------------------------------------------------------------------------- 1 | package models 2 | 3 | type SomeModel struct{} 4 | -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/package.json -------------------------------------------------------------------------------- /tailwind.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/tailwind.config.js -------------------------------------------------------------------------------- /tailwind.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/tailwind.css -------------------------------------------------------------------------------- /views/count.templ: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/count.templ -------------------------------------------------------------------------------- /views/count_templ.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/count_templ.go -------------------------------------------------------------------------------- /views/home.templ: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/home.templ -------------------------------------------------------------------------------- /views/home_templ.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/home_templ.go -------------------------------------------------------------------------------- /views/layout.templ: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/layout.templ -------------------------------------------------------------------------------- /views/layout_templ.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/layout_templ.go -------------------------------------------------------------------------------- /views/public.go: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/public.go -------------------------------------------------------------------------------- /views/public/favicon.ico: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/public/favicon.ico -------------------------------------------------------------------------------- /views/public/styles.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/public/styles.css -------------------------------------------------------------------------------- /views/public/vendor/alpine@3.13.3.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/public/vendor/alpine@3.13.3.js -------------------------------------------------------------------------------- /views/public/vendor/htmx@1.9.6.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/public/vendor/htmx@1.9.6.js -------------------------------------------------------------------------------- /views/public/vendor/hyperscript@0.9.12.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/public/vendor/hyperscript@0.9.12.js -------------------------------------------------------------------------------- /views/public/vendor/ws@1.9.6.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/danawoodman/go-echo-htmx-templ/HEAD/views/public/vendor/ws@1.9.6.js --------------------------------------------------------------------------------